A journey through elegance, history, and breathtaking landscapes in the heart of Northern Italy.
Start in Milan, the capital of fashion and design, exploring the Duomo, La Scala Theatre, and the elegant Galleria Vittorio Emanuele II. Continue to the picturesque Lake Garda, with its charming villages overlooking crystal-clear waters. Experience the unique magic of Venice, with its canals, St. Mark’s Square, and the Rialto Bridge. In Padua, be enchanted by the majestic Basilica of St. Anthony and the charm of its historic squares. End your journey in Verona, the romantic city of Romeo and Juliet, home to the stunning Arena and streets rich in history.
A tour that blends art, culture, and breathtaking scenery!
Arrival in Milan, transfer from the airport to the hotel in the city or nearby. Dinner at the hotel or at a partner restaurant and overnight stay.
After breakfast, a day dedicated to discovering Milan, a dynamic and cosmopolitan city. Visit the majestic Duomo, one of the most impressive Gothic cathedrals in Europe and a true symbol of the city. Take a stroll through the historic Galleria Vittorio Emanuele II, known as the "living room of Milan," with its elegant boutiques, historic cafés, and the iconic lucky bull mosaic—an unmissable 19th-century landmark. Continue to the renowned Teatro alla Scala, one of the world's most prestigious opera houses, which has hosted legends such as Giuseppe Verdi and Maria Callas. Then, visit the Sforza Castle, an imposing medieval fortress later transformed into a Renaissance residence by the Sforza family. Today, it houses several museums, including the Rondanini Pietà by Michelangelo, the master’s final unfinished work. Free afternoon to explore the city at your own pace. Dinner at the hotel or in a partner restaurant and overnight stay.
After breakfast, departure towards Verona, with a pleasant stop along the way to visit the enchanting Lake Garda. A panoramic bus tour of the southern part of the lake will allow you to admire (without stopping) some of its most famous and picturesque locations, experiencing its magical atmosphere: Peschiera del Garda, Castelnuovo del Garda, Lazise, Bardolino, and finally Garda. Garda is one of the most beloved holiday destinations on the Riviera degli Ulivi. The town is nestled in one of the most beautiful coves along the Veronese shore of the lake. Its name comes from the German word warte (meaning "guard" or "watchtower") and refers to the fortress that, during the Middle Ages, was one of the most important observation points. Garda is home to numerous elegant villas and palaces, including the Palazzo dei Capitani, Villa Alberini, Villa Canossa, and the Hermitage of San Giorgio on the Rocca. Enjoy a scenic boat tour from Garda to Sirmione, one of the most charming towns on the lake, famous for its thermal waters and medieval castle. In the afternoon, continue towards Verona. Hotel check-in in the surrounding area, followed by dinner and an overnight stay.
After breakfast, departure for Venice, a one-of-a-kind city suspended between history and magic, built on water and rich in timeless charm. Upon arrival, visit its most iconic landmarks: St. Mark’s Square, the beating heart of the city, home to the extraordinary Basilica, the majestic Bell Tower, and the magnificent Doge’s Palace, the former residence of the doges and a symbol of the power of the Serenissima Republic. Continue with a stroll along the famous Rialto Bridge, offering a breathtaking view of the Grand Canal, the city's most scenic waterway, lined with historic palaces and traversed by gondolas gliding elegantly through the water. Enjoy free time to explore the most authentic and picturesque corners of Venice, wandering through narrow alleys, charming squares, and artisan shops, soaking in the romantic and timeless atmosphere of the lagoon city. In the afternoon, return to the hotel. Dinner and overnight stay.
After breakfast, departure for Padua, a city of art, culture, and spirituality, rich in history and traditions. Visit the majestic Basilica of Saint Anthony, one of the most important pilgrimage sites in Italy. The basilica houses the saint’s relics and captivates visitors with its impressive architecture, blending Romanesque, Gothic, and Byzantine elements. Enjoy a stroll through the city's vibrant heart, exploring its elegant historic squares, such as Piazza delle Erbe and Piazza della Frutta, bustling with lively markets and surrounded by historic buildings, porticoes, and cafés, where one can experience the authentic atmosphere of Padua. Visit the extraordinary Scrovegni Chapel (optional), world-famous for Giotto’s frescoes, an absolute masterpiece of 14th-century painting. These vivid and emotionally expressive frescoes narrate the stories of the Virgin Mary and Christ, offering an unforgettable artistic experience. Free time to further explore the city or relax in one of its historic cafés. Dinner and overnight stay at the hotel.
After breakfast, the morning will be dedicated to exploring Verona, the romantic city of Romeo and Juliet, rich in history, art, and timeless charm. The itinerary begins with a stroll through the historic center,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, to admire its most iconic landmarks. The first stop is the majestic Arena di Verona, one of the best-preserved Roman amphitheaters in the world, still hosting internationally renowned performances and concerts. Continue to Piazza delle Erbe, the city’s ancient market square, surrounded by elegant historic buildings and lively cafés and stalls. Just a short walk away is the famous Juliet’s House, featuring the legendary balcony that evokes Shakespeare’s tragic love story. After free time to explore the city independently, departure for the return journey to Milan in the afternoon. Upon arrival, check-in at a hotel in Milan or nearby, followed by dinner and overnight stay.
After breakfast, transfer to Milan Airport for the return journey.
